Meaning
Hospitality lighting refers to the design, installation, and maintenance of lighting systems in hospitality establishments such as hotels, restaurants, bars, cafes, spas, and resorts. These lighting solutions are carefully selected and integrated to enhance the overall guest experience, create welcoming environments, and highlight architectural features or interior designs. Hospitality lighting combines functionality with aesthetics, incorporating elements of mood lighting, task lighting, and accent lighting to set the desired ambiance and atmosphere.

Market Restraints
Despite its growth prospects, the hospitality lighting market faces certain challenges:
- Budget Constraints: Budget limitations and cost considerations may restrict hospitality businesses from investing in high-end or customized lighting solutions, leading to compromises in design quality or performance.
- Complexity of Installation: Retrofitting or upgrading existing lighting systems in hospitality establishments can be complex and disruptive, requiring careful planning, coordination, and professional installation to minimize downtime and inconvenience to guests.
- Design Compatibility: Integrating lighting fixtures and controls into existing architectural and interior designs while maintaining aesthetic coherence and functionality can be challenging, especially in historic or heritage buildings with unique design features.
- Maintenance and Lifespan: The ongoing maintenance and replacement of lighting fixtures, lamps, and controls in hospitality environments can be labor-intensive and costly, requiring regular inspections, cleaning, and repairs to ensure optimal performance and safety.
- Changing Consumer Preferences: Evolving consumer trends, preferences, and lifestyle behaviors may impact the demand for certain types of hospitality lighting, requiring businesses to stay agile and responsive to shifting market dynamics and guest expectations.

Competitive Landscape
The hospitality lighting market is characterized by intense competition among global and regional players offering a wide range of lighting products, solutions, and services:
- Major Players: Leading lighting manufacturers and suppliers, such as Signify (formerly Philips Lighting), OSRAM Licht AG, Acuity Brands Inc., and Zumtobel Group AG, dominate the hospitality lighting market with their extensive product portfolios, technological expertise, and global distribution networks.
- Specialty Suppliers: Specialized lighting designers, custom lighting manufacturers, and boutique lighting firms cater to niche segments of the hospitality market, offering bespoke lighting solutions, decorative fixtures, and design consultation services tailored to specific project requirements.
- System Integrators: Lighting control system integrators, smart technology providers, and IoT platform developers collaborate with hospitality businesses to design, deploy, and manage integrated lighting solutions that optimize energy efficiency, enhance guest experiences, and enable data-driven decision-making.
- Architects and Design Firms: Architectural firms, interior designers, and lighting consultants play a key role in shaping hospitality lighting design concepts, aesthetics, and functionality, collaborating closely with clients, suppliers, and contractors to deliver innovative and immersive lighting environments.

Category-wise Insights
Each category of hospitality lighting offers unique benefits and applications:
- LED Lighting: LED fixtures dominate the hospitality lighting market, offering energy efficiency, long lifespan, and design flexibility for various indoor and outdoor applications, including guest rooms, lobbies, corridors, facades, and landscape lighting.
- Decorative Lighting: Decorative fixtures such as chandeliers, pendant lights, wall sconces, and table lamps add visual interest, style, and ambiance to hospitality spaces, serving as focal points or statement pieces that enhance interior design concepts and guest experiences.
- Smart Lighting Controls: Smart lighting systems enable remote control, automation, and customization of lighting scenes, schedules, and settings, allowing hospitality businesses to optimize energy usage, enhance security, and personalize guest experiences through dynamic lighting effects and color schemes.
- Outdoor Lighting: Outdoor lighting solutions illuminate building facades, landscapes, pathways, and recreational areas in hospitality properties, enhancing safety, security, and aesthetics while creating inviting and memorable outdoor environments for guests to enjoy day and night.
